Why is understanding our worth to God important for Christians?

Answered in 1 source

Recognizing our worth in God's eyes provides reassurance, confidence in our identity, and inspires obedience in our Christian walk.

Understanding our worth to God is vital because it influences how we view ourselves and motivates our behavior as Christians. It reassures us that despite our shortcomings and societal undervaluation, we are of immense worth in the eyes of God. This truth brings comfort and strengthens our faith, reminding us that our identity is rooted in Christ, not in worldly standards. When we realize that we are loved and worth so much, it inspires a proper response of worship, service, and proclamation of the Gospel. As believers, knowing we are valued by God should compel us to live for Him boldly. In Matthew 10, Jesus encourages us not to fear those who can kill the body but to serve Him who has power over both body and soul. This perspective motivates us to proclaim His truth without fear.
Scripture References: Matthew 10:28-31
